Factors to Consider When Choosing a Shipping Software for Your DTC E-Commerce Business

Before selecting a shipping software for your business, you will need to consider various factors to ensure that you pick the right solution for your needs. One of the essential parameters to consider is the size and volume of your business. If you are a small business, you may need to select a shipping software that has a lower volume threshold to avoid unnecessary monthly charges. Larger companies with more extensive shipping needs may need a more robust and scalable solution.

Another critical factor to consider is the integrations available. Your shipping software should be able to integrate easily with your e-commerce platform, accounting software, inventory management system, and other business systems to streamline your shipping operations. The ability to customize your shipping labels and packaging materials should also be considered, as this may affect branding and customer recognition.

One additional factor to consider when choosing a shipping software for your DTC e-commerce business is the level of customer support provided by the software provider. You want to ensure that you have access to reliable and responsive customer support in case you encounter any issues or have questions about the software. Look for a provider that offers multiple channels of support, such as phone, email, and live chat, and has a reputation for providing excellent customer service.

Features to Look for in a Shipping Software for Your DTC E-Commerce Business

When evaluating different shipping software solutions, it’s essential to look for specific features that can help streamline your shipping operations. One of the core features to look out for is an order management system that can help you manage and track your orders efficiently. A label generator that can customize and print shipping labels is also crucial. Other features that should be considered include carrier rate comparisons, access to multiple carrier options, automated tracking, and notifications.

How to Compare Pricing and Plans of Different Shipping Software Providers

When comparing the pricing and plans of different shipping software providers, it’s essential to consider the different subscription models, billing frequency, and volume thresholds. Some software providers offer a pay-per-use model, while others have monthly subscriptions with varying volume tiers. It’s also crucial to ensure that you evaluate any extra fees or hidden charges to prevent any unpleasant surprises down the line. Additionally, it’s advisable to select a provider with transparent pricing, excellent customer support and a robust refund policy.

Integrating Your Shipping Software with Other Business Systems

Once you’ve selected a shipping software solution, the next step is to integrate it with your other business systems. This may involve setting up integrations with your e-commerce platform, inventory management system and accounting software. Most shipping software solutions offer integrations with the most popular e-commerce platforms such as Shopify, Magento, and WooCommerce. By integrating your shipping software with your business systems, you’ll be able to manage and fulfill your orders more efficiently, reducing errors and improving customer satisfaction.

Top Shipping Software Providers for DTC E-Commerce Businesses

There are several shipping software providers available on the market, including ShipStation, Shippo, EasyShip, and Ordoro. These providers offer different features, pricing options, and integration capabilities. Your choice of shipping software provider should depend on your unique business needs and requirements. Consider reading reviews and conducting demo trials with each provider before making a final decision.
